    abstract = {We investigate the effects of 17&#946;-estradiol (E<SUB>2</SUB>) and vitamin E on oxidative stress of hepatic and pancreatic tissues in Ovariectomized (OVX) diabetic rats. Fortynine rats were equally divided into seven groups: Control; OVX; OVX+E<SUB>2</SUB>; OVX+E<SUB>2</SUB>+Vitamin E; OVX+Diabetic; OVX+Diabetic+E<SUB>2</SUB> and OVX+Diabetic+E<SUB>2</SUB>+Vitamin E. The Glutathione Peroxidase (GSH-Px), Superoxide Dismutase (SOD), Catalase (CAT), Glutathione (GSH) and vitamin A and &#946;-carotene in liver and pancreas were reduced when compared with control but Malondialdehide (MDA) was raised. E<SUB>2 </SUB>and E<SUB>2</SUB>+vitamin E supplementations to OVX rats increased GSH-Px, SOD, CAT, GSH, vitamin A and &#946;-carotene in liver and pancreas but decreased MDA. MDA in liver and pancreas, Aspartate amino Transferase (AST), Alanine amino Transferase (ALT), Lactate Dehydrogenase (LDH), &#946;-glutamyl Transferase (GGT) and Alkaline Phosphatase (ALP) in the serum of diabetic OVX rats were raised when compared with OVX but the activities antioxidant enzyme, GSH, vitamin A and &#946;-carotene in liver and pancreas were lowered. The GSH-Px, SOD, CAT, GSH, vitamin A and &#946;-carotene in liver and pancreas increased, although MDA in liver and pancreas and AST, ALT, LDH, GGT and ALP in serum decreased in diabetic OVX after E<SUB>2</SUB> and E<SUB>2</SUB>+vitamin E supplementation.}
